Article ID Journal Published Year Pages File Type
423522 Electronic Notes in Theoretical Computer Science 2009 14 Pages PDF
Abstract

We present a framework for designing and analyzing Global Computing Systems using Dynamic Software Architectures. The framework, called TGGA, integrates typed graph grammars and the Alloy modeling language to specify Programmed Dynamic Software Architectures that represent systems that evolve their topology at runtime. We demonstrate the benefits of the framework by applying it to the study of an Automotive Software System.

Related Topics
Physical Sciences and Engineering Computer Science Computational Theory and Mathematics